1921 England and Wales Census records are now available!
On 6 January 2022 the 1921 England and Wales Census records were made available online via the FindMyPast website. The records have been indexed and are searchable via the usual methods. These records are only viewable on a pay-per-view basis and are not included in any of FindMyPast's existing subscriptions with the exception of the 12 month premium subscription.

Historical References
"CROW, CROWE (Caithness). John Crow and Thomas Crow, laics of the diocese of Dunblane, in record, 1470 (Scon, p. 194). Magnus Crow, a follower of Walter Ross of Morange, 1596 (RFC., v, p. 304), may have derived his name from Croy, Inverness-shire. James Crow, tailor, received freedom of the burgh of Dysart, 1602 (Dysart, p. 43). Alexander Crow in Bogjarg, 1668 (Brechin), and Mellis Crow, ferrier in Newton, 1781 (Kirkcudbright). The chemical knowledge of James Crow (c. 1800 01859), born in Scotland, vastly improved the methods of distilling whisky and founded the great distilling industry of Kentucky. See also CROY. "(The surnames of Scotland. George Fraser Black, 1866-1948)

Birth, Death and Marriage Records for the Crowe Genealogy
Birth, Death and Marriage records are often the best method of making the links to the Crowe Genealogy that will form part of your family tree. Although records vary from country to country, they are normally the most formal record of a person's relations. From the sources below you will be able to find a birth record and, from that, a birth certificate can be ordered which lists the names of the mother and father, taking you back another generation in your tree. A marriage certificate may also list the names of the respective fathers of the bride and groom which may then help you to find them earlier in life on a census record enabling you to fill out more detail in the Crowe family tree.
